What This Means (2024 FDD)

According to Bang Cookies's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, Bang Cookies has the option to apply modifications to the franchise agreement beyond the specific jurisdictions where certain terms have been deemed unenforceable. This means that if a court in one state finds a particular clause invalid, Bang Cookies can choose to implement that modification across all franchise locations, not just those within that state.

This clause provides Bang Cookies with flexibility in maintaining uniformity and consistency within its franchise system. Rather than dealing with a patchwork of different agreements across various states, Bang Cookies can proactively address potential legal issues by applying changes more broadly. This could streamline operations and reduce the risk of future legal challenges in other jurisdictions.

For a prospective Bang Cookies franchisee, this means that the terms of their franchise agreement could be subject to change based on legal decisions in other states. While this could potentially benefit the franchisee if the changes are favorable, it also introduces an element of uncertainty. Franchisees should stay informed about any modifications to the agreement and understand how those changes might impact their business, even if the changes originated from legal challenges in other areas.
